What are Solar Submersible Pumps?

Solar submersible pumps are specifically developed pumps that operate undersea, attracting water from wells, reservoirs, or other water resources. What sets them apart is their integration with photovoltaic panels, which transform sunlight right into power to power the pump. This gets rid of the requirement for grid electricity or diesel generators, making them a cost-efficient and lasting choice for watering systems.

Benefits of Solar Submersible Pumps in Agriculture

1.Cost-effective Operation: Solar energy is bountiful and totally free, making it a cost-effective power source for watering pumps. Once mounted, solar submersible pumps have very little functional expenses, causing significant long-lasting savings for farmers.

2. Environmentally Friendly: Solar-powered pumps generate clean energy, lowering greenhouse gas emissions and ecological influence compared to standard pumps powered by nonrenewable fuel sources. This aligns with lasting farming techniques and contributes to a healthier atmosphere.

3. Remote Accessibility: In remote locations where grid electricity is unattainable or unstable, solar completely submersible pumps provide a feasible remedy. Farmers can harness solar energy to irrigate their fields, improving farming efficiency also in off-grid locations.

4. Low Maintenance: Solar submersible pumps are designed for toughness and call for marginal maintenance. With fewer moving parts compared to traditional pumps, they are less susceptible to mechanical failings, causing lowered downtime and upkeep prices.

5. Scalability: Solar submersible pumps come in various sizes and capacities, allowing farmers to customize their irrigation systems based on their specific needs and water requirements. Whether for small-scale farming or large agricultural procedures, solar-powered pumps supply scalability and adaptability.
